Key Background
The varying states of Trump’s hair throughout his two terms have garnered attention and questions from observers, some of whom have speculated he uses a wig. The president has long denied using a wig and occasionally teased it. In 2018, he acknowledged a bald spot and said, “I try like hell to hide the bald spot, folks. I work at it,” during a Conservative Political Action Conference in Maryland. Speculation about wigs, makeovers and hair pieces have seemingly increased the older the president has gotten. Trump is 80 years old and will be the oldest sitting U.S. president at the end of his term in January 2029.
